The salary cap, and therefore contracts in general, are going up as others have mentioned. This contract, over the next 5 years, will represent a very good but not elite LT.
For the most part, I think that is an adequate definition of Bakh...he's never going to be one of the top 3 or 4 LTs in the game, but when healthy he's solidly in that second tier. $10M per year in the second tier at a premium position is a reasonable price. The Packers didn't get a bargain, but I don't feel that we overpaid either.
This is one of the primary reasons why Sitton was let go. Resigning the younger guys that we want to keep is going to be EXPENSIVE, and cramming as much of that cash into 2016 is only going to help down the road.
